Senior Game Engineer (f/m/d) en Madrid.At Klangwe create entertainment experiences that inspire people to deepen their understanding of the emergent nature of society and collectively envision a better future.At the heart of Klang is SEEDan accessiblepersistent world in which players share a history and shape a future.
We provide an environment for a broad audience to belong and develop relationships in a society simulation inspired by life itself.We aspire to bring people together through engaging media experiences and by building strong communities.
Its a super exciting projectbut for us to achieve a goal like thiswe are going to need your help!TasksAbout the positionKlang is looking for a Senior Game Engineer (f/m/d) who enjoys a collaborative and creative work environment to join us in one of the most exciting cities on the planet!What you will do- Contribute to the design and development of an ambitious MMO projectbuilt on a foundation of distributed systems and ECS architecture.- Work on solving interesting technical problems across the game s C# codebasefrom the game client through AI systems to server-side code.- Build user interfaces using EvolveUIa modern and high-performance UI framework for game development.- Collaborate with fellow Klangers across several disciplinesincluding engineeringgame designUI/UX designand art.RequirementsWho we think will be a great fit- 5+ years of professional programming experience with C#C++or Java.- Professional experience with a modern game engine and/or backend.
Unity experience is a plus.- Understanding and navigating complex systemsboth in the form of code and game designs.- Identifying and resolving technical and design challenges.- Writing performant codebased on a solid foundational knowledge of memory management and algorithmic complexity.Bonus- Developing large-scale online multiplayer gamesideally from concept to release.- Working with ECS architectures (Unity DOTS or equivalent).- Implementing and consuming network APIs (RESTgRPCetc.
)- Working with distributed systemsespecially actor frameworks (AkkaOrleansetc.
)- Ensuring the stability and reliability of the gameand taking ownership of operational responsibilities instead of deferring them to the platform teams.- Experience with modern web UI frameworks (makes it easier to learn EvolveUI).BenefitsAn opportunity to work on a groundbreaking project with a lot of room for professional and personal development- Reimbursement for physical health activities- Employee Assistance Programincluding mental health supportlegal advice as well as support finding doctor s appointments- Mental health support- Flexible office hours (with core hours)- Virtual Stock Options (VSOP)- Competitive salary and 23 days of paid vacation- Reduced working hours during the month of August- Private healthcare- Paid trips to Berlin to attend team events and meet the teamC#, C++, Java, UnityVisita: https://www.Tecnoempleo.Com/senior-game-engineer-f-m-d-madrid/c-c-java-unity/rf-537d176e926f737aba4d?lang=es&utm_source=general